How to measure your Chain?

1. Bar Length

Determine guide bar length by measuring from the front of the chainsaw to the tip of the guide bar.

2. Chain Gauge

Chain gauge is the thickness of each drive link. Find your gauge by measuring the section of the drive link inside the groove of the guide bar.

3. Chain Pitch

Pitch is measured by the distance between 3 consecutive rivets , divided by 2.

4. Drive Links

Count each drive link to know the total number of drive links on your saw chain.

How to sharpen your chain by yourself-1?

File from the inside edge of the cutter, toward the outside edge. Position yourself on one side of the saw bar and file the cutters on the opposite side of the chain. A round file sharpens in one direction only?on the stroke away from you.

How to sharpen your chain by yourself-2?

To sharpen the cutting corner: - Hold the file horizontally and follow the angle of the cutting corner as you lightly but firmly push the file. Then lift the file up to return to the starting position and push it again.
